3. Morgen – Best for AI Task Scheduling

Morgen is a task and calendar management platform that consolidates tasks and calendars into one view. Users can sync multiple calendars—including Google, Microsoft, Apple, and Fastmail—and manage everything from a unified dashboard. Morgen also offers deep task integrations with various task management tools, allowing for bi-directional task syncing.
Morgen’s standout feature is its AI Planner, which helps users plan their day intentionally rather than relying on full automation. Morgen uses a frame-based planning system to create smart time containers for specific work types. Instead of reacting to tasks and meetings, users can schedule them using smart blocks, buffers, and focus time.
The AI Planner reviews tasks, availability, and energy preferences before proposing an optimized daily schedule, giving users the benefits of AI scheduling without sacrificing control. Morgen also allows users to create customizable booking pages for meetings, integrating with platforms like Zoom and Google Meet.
Key Features
- Intentional planning and scheduling
- Buffer and travel time automation
- Mono-tasking for better focus
- Integrates with popular calendars and task managers
- Available on mobile
Who Should Choose Morgen
Morgen is ideal for professionals managing multiple calendars, tasks, and deadlines. Morgen's AI Planner suggests schedules but requires user approval, providing more control compared to Reclaim AI's automation. Therefore, it is best for individuals who want AI recommendations they can review and approve, instead of fully automated scheduling.
Morgen vs. Reclaim.ai
Reclaim AI is often criticized for its lack of mobile app support, making it less flexible for on-the-go scheduling. Morgen is available on iOS and Android, making it useful for users who prefer cross-device consistency. Morgen also offers more integrations than Reclaim AI and allows for greater customization of features.
Starting Price
Morgen's pricing starts at $25/seat/month for teams, while individual plans start at $30/month. Every plan includes a 14-day trial with full access to Morgen's features.
4. Sunsama – Best for Daily Planning and Focus

Sunsama is a strong Reclaim.ai alternative, especially for users who prefer intentional planning over automated scheduling. Unlike Reclaim, which automatically schedules tasks, habits, and meetings around your calendar, Sunsama emphasizes mindful daily planning and guided workflows for reviewing work and setting priorities.
The platform takes a more hands-on approach, giving users greater control over their daily workflows and planning rituals. Sunsama also guides users through structured morning planning and evening reflection, reinforcing its focus on discipline and intentionality rather than automation.
While these features make Sunsama unique, they also position it as a planning workspace with less AI scheduling and fewer dynamic calendar adjustments than Reclaim.ai.
Key Features
- Guided daily planning
- Time-blocking and calendar integration
- Workflow planning and management across multiple tools
- Task classification for personal and work tasks
Who Should Choose Sunsama
Sunsama is ideal for busy professionals who want to mindfully and manually plan their day. It works best for users who prefer more control over scheduling and want to build structured daily planning habits without relying heavily on automation.
Sunsama vs. Reclaim.ai
Sunsama and Reclaim follow different approaches to productivity management. Reclaim.ai excels in AI-powered calendar automation and automatic schedule adjustments. In contrast, Sunsama is designed for users who want to intentionally plan their day, manually organize workloads, and follow structured planning and shutdown routines.
Starting Price
Sunsama's pricing starts at $20/month and includes a 14-day free trial with full feature access.
5. Akiflow – Best for Task Aggregation Across Tools

Akiflow is a productivity tool that helps users plan their schedules across multiple channels through a unified dashboard. Akiflow consolidates tasks from various tools, such as Todoist, Notion, Slack, and ClickUp, into one command center for manual time blocking. By pulling tasks from different apps into a structured view, Akiflow allows users to organize and plan their day manually.
What makes Akiflow stand out is its focus on helping users decide what to work on and then commit those tasks to their calendar. Instead of relying on full auto-scheduling, Akiflow gives control back to users, allowing them to protect deep work and reduce reactive task switching.
However, Akiflow’s commitment to personalized time-blocking may feel excessive for users who simply want a lightweight to-do list app.
Key Features
- Unified task inbox across multiple tools
- Calendar and time-blocking management
- Integrates with popular productivity apps
- Meeting scheduling and task prioritization
Who Should Choose Akiflow
Akiflow is a great choice for professionals and teams who manage tasks across multiple apps and want one centralized place to organize everything. It works best for users who value visibility and control over full AI scheduling.
Akiflow vs. Reclaim.ai
While Reclaim provides a centralized planner for viewing synced tasks and calendar events, its core focus remains automated scheduling rather than unified task aggregation across multiple tools. Akiflow, on the other hand, emphasizes task centralization and unified productivity management.
Starting Price
Akiflow's pricing starts at $19/month and includes a 7-day free trial.
6. Notion AI – Best for All-in-One Workspace + AI

Notion AI is a powerful productivity platform for storing databases, notes, and documents. One of its companion tools, Notion Calendar, serves as a good Reclaim.ai alternative by integrating closely with Notion documents to help users schedule meetings, manage events, and collaborate on upcoming plans.
While Reclaim is a dedicated scheduling tool, Notion AI functions more as an all-in-one flexible workspace powered by AI. It works well for shared knowledge management, project documentation, and team planning.
However, its scheduling capabilities are more limited than Reclaim.ai’s dedicated automation features, and much of its calendar functionality depends on the broader Notion ecosystem. Additionally, many users find Notion has a steep learning curve, and its reliance on manual setup can feel overwhelming for beginners.
Key Features
- Project and task management
- Consolidated databases
- Custom workflows and templates
- Team workspace collaboration
Who Should Choose Notion AI
Notion AI is ideal for teams that want a flexible workspace for managing projects, documentation, and team collaboration. It works best for businesses that need broader workflow management beyond simple scheduling.
Notion AI vs. Reclaim.ai
Reclaim focuses on AI scheduling and time-blocking, automating habits, tasks, and meetings on top of Google Calendar. Notion, on the other hand, is primarily a knowledge base and all-in-one workspace. It helps teams organize projects, documents, and tasks with highly customizable management features.
Notion supports manual time blocking through Notion Calendar, while Reclaim layers over Google Calendar and offers automatic time blocking.
Starting Price
Notion offers a free tier that includes access to Notion Calendar. Paid plans start at $10/member/month.
7. Trevor AI – Best for Time Blocking Simplicity

Trevor AI is a simple, more manual alternative to Reclaim.ai. It is built for users who prefer simplicity and control over fully automated scheduling.
While Reclaim heavily relies on AI to automate tasks and calendar planning, Trevor AI focuses on lightweight time-blocking and task organization with smart scheduling assistance. It integrates with popular calendar and productivity apps like Google Calendar, Asana, and Slack to help users manage tasks efficiently without overwhelming automation.
While Trevor AI offers an intuitive approach to time-blocking and task planning, it lacks the depth, advanced automation, and broader integrations of more robust Reclaim.ai alternatives like Sintra AI and Morgen.
Key Features
- Drag-and-drop time blocking
- Task prioritization and daily planning
- Integration with popular calendar apps (Google Calendar, Outlook)
- Simple, intuitive interface for fast planning
Who Should Choose Trevor AI
Trevor AI is ideal for freelancers and small teams juggling multiple tasks each day. Its no-frills approach makes it a strong choice for users who prefer more control and simplicity over heavy AI-driven automation.
Trevor AI vs. Reclaim.ai
Reclaim focuses on automating schedules, dynamically adjusting tasks, and optimizing calendars for improved time management. Trevor AI takes a simpler approach by emphasizing manual time-blocking and lightweight scheduling assistance. While Trevor offers greater control, it does not match Reclaim.ai’s automation depth or advanced smart scheduling capabilities.
Starting Price
Trevor AI offers a free tier that includes a smart planner, unlimited task scheduling, and AI scheduling suggestions. Paid plans start at $5/month.
